Your next step after a vehicle crash is making an insurance case, but where you make this insurance claim relies on whether you live in a no-fault or at-fault state. These designations figure out exactly how automobile insurance policy cases are managed, and the distinction will certainly impact where you assert and what you must do to receive a fair settlement. Uninsured vehicle driver insurance coverage () safeguards you if the at-fault chauffeur does not have sufficient insurance coverage. Protection limits vary by state, with minimum requirements varying from $25,000 to $50,000 per person and $50,000 to $100,000 per crash. If your damages exceed your coverage, you may require to check out added lawful options, like suing the at-fault vehicle driver directly. If the at-fault chauffeur is without insurance or underinsured, you might sue them directly.
